Circuit Mont-Tremblant is a circuit in Quebec, Canada. The first race ever held was the 1968 Canadian Grand Prix on September 22nd, 1968 and was won by Denny Hulme. In total 2 races were held at Circuit Mont-Tremblant and the last race was the 1970 Canadian Grand Prix.
